mirror of
https://github.com/linshenkx/prompt-optimizer.git
synced 2026-06-09 18:42:49 +08:00
- 添加模板管理故障排除清单,以帮助用户解决模板管理中遇到的常见问题。 - 统一服务注入逻辑,移除不必要的props定义,增强错误处理机制。 - 优化模板管理,统一服务注入与存储键管理。 - 更新 `TemplateSelect.vue`,移除 `services` prop,改用 `inject` 注入服务。 - 整合 `useTemplateManager`,统一模板选择保存逻辑及存储键管理。 - 新增 `storage-keys.ts`,集中管理存储键常量,避免重复定义,便于维护与遍历。 - 更新相关组件以适配新的模板管理方式,确保模板选择状态正确保存和恢复。 - 修正了模板类型错误的问题,确保在管理界面切换分类后添加的模板类型与当前显示的分类一致。 - 修复了模板管理器打开位置错误的问题,确保从不同入口打开模板管理器时,定位到正确的分类。 - 优化了模板保存和导入逻辑,增加了错误处理和提示。 - 确保所有异步模板操作都使用了 `await` 关键字,避免潜在的时序问题。 - 移除了 `usePromptOptimizer` 中 `selectedOptimizationMode` 的默认值,强制传入该参数。 - 优化了 `TemplateSelect` 组件中 `optimizationMode` prop 的处理,设为 `required`。
59 lines
1.4 KiB
Markdown
59 lines
1.4 KiB
Markdown
# 开发经验记录
|
|
|
|
记录开发过程中的重要经验和最佳实践。
|
|
|
|
## 🔧 技术经验
|
|
|
|
### 架构设计
|
|
- [经验描述] - [适用场景] - [记录日期]
|
|
|
|
### 错误处理
|
|
- [错误类型] - [解决方案] - [预防措施] - [记录日期]
|
|
|
|
### 性能优化
|
|
- [优化点] - [优化方法] - [效果] - [记录日期]
|
|
|
|
### 测试实践
|
|
- [测试类型] - [最佳实践] - [工具推荐] - [记录日期]
|
|
|
|
## 🛠️ 工具配置
|
|
|
|
### 开发工具
|
|
- [工具名称] - [配置要点] - [使用技巧] - [记录日期]
|
|
|
|
### 调试技巧
|
|
- [问题类型] - [调试方法] - [工具使用] - [记录日期]
|
|
|
|
## 📚 学习资源
|
|
|
|
### 有用文档
|
|
- [文档标题] - [链接] - [要点总结] - [记录日期]
|
|
|
|
### 代码示例
|
|
- [功能描述] - [代码片段或文件位置] - [使用场景] - [记录日期]
|
|
|
|
## 🚫 避坑指南
|
|
|
|
### 常见错误
|
|
- [错误描述] - [原因分析] - [避免方法] - [记录日期]
|
|
|
|
### 设计陷阱
|
|
- [设计问题] - [问题后果] - [正确做法] - [记录日期]
|
|
|
|
## 🔄 流程改进
|
|
|
|
### 工作流优化
|
|
- [改进点] - [改进方法] - [效果评估] - [记录日期]
|
|
|
|
### 文档管理
|
|
- [管理经验] - [工具使用] - [效率提升] - [记录日期]
|
|
|
|
---
|
|
|
|
## 📝 使用说明
|
|
|
|
1. **及时记录** - 遇到重要经验立即记录
|
|
2. **分类整理** - 按照上述分类组织内容
|
|
3. **定期回顾** - 每周回顾一次,提取可复用经验
|
|
4. **归档整理** - 任务完成时将相关经验归档到archives
|